What Does a Construction Accident Lawyer Do?

A construction accident lawyer is a licensed advocate who handles cases involving injuries that occur on construction sites. These attorneys are equipped to identify all liable parties — which can include property owners — and pursue compensation through civil litigation. The objective is to hold responsible companies liable while recovering the maximum possible compensation for the client.

Mechanically, the process starts at a thorough investigation of the accident. The construction accident lawyer will obtain proof such as witness statements and accident reconstruction data. They then pinpoint what regulations were ignored and who bears legal liability for those failures.

From there, a construction accident lawyer handles every stage of the legal process — communicating directly with insurance companies, filing court documents, and representing the client at trial if required. Many clients are surprised that they may qualify for compensation on top of workers' compensation, including recovery from third-party negligence claims.

Frequently Asked Questions for Injured Construction Workers

What is the usual timeline for a construction accident case?

The timeline of a construction accident case depends based on how complicated of your situation. Simpler cases with obvious fault may resolve within six to twelve months. More complex cases — especially those that include trial proceedings — can last several years. Your construction accident lawyer will offer a realistic estimate based on the details of your case.

What kinds of money am I entitled to after a construction site injury?

A construction accident lawyer can pursue multiple types of compensation on your behalf. These may cover hospital bills — both current and ongoing — lost earning capacity, emotional distress, long-term care costs, and in some cases, additional penalties when extreme wrongdoing is proven.

What if I was partially at fault for my construction accident?

Nevada follows a comparative comparative fault rule, which means you can still recover compensation as long as you were somewhat at fault for your accident — as long as you were not more than 51% responsible. Your recovery is reduced by your degree of fault. A construction accident lawyer can help build evidence that reduces your liability share.
